• 締切済み

【IIS】FTP接続エラーについて

自宅にて Windows2003Server にて、FTPサーバーを使用しておりましたが、ある日を堺に クライアント側から接続ができなくなりました。 環境的には [FTPサーバー]  OS:Windows2003Server  FTP:IIS 6.0  ※ファイアウォール機能は未導入 [クライアントPC]  OS:WindowsXP SP2  ※FFFTPを使用し接続テスト エラーの詳細は 〔現象〕 FFFTP接続時エラー ------------------------------------------------------------------------------- ホスト 111.111.111.111 (21) に接続しています. 接続しました. 220 Microsoft FTP Service >USER test 331 Password required for ftpuser2. >PASS [xxxxxx] 230 User ftpuser2 logged in. >XPWD 257 "/" is current directory. >TYPE A 200 Type set to A. >PASV 227 Entering Passive Mode (192,168,1,100,6,243). ダウンロードのためにホスト 192.168.1.100 (1779) に接続しています. 接続しました. >NLST -alL 426 Connection closed; transfer aborted. コマンドが受け付けられません. ファイル一覧の取得を中止しました. ファイル一覧の取得に失敗しました. ブラウザ上のエラー ------------------------------------------------------------------------------- FTPサーバーのフォルダを開こうとしてエラーが発生しました。このフォルダへのアクセスが許可されているかどうかを確認してください。 詳細: 200 Type set to A. 227 Entering Passive Mode (192,168,1,100,14,38). 426 Connection closed; transfer aborted. エラーは上記のとおりです。 今まで使用できていて突然エラーが出てきたため、 現在困り果てております・・。 何か良い対応方法はないでしょうか? 尚、IEのバージョンによって繋がるものと繋がらないものがあり、少し前のバージョンではブラウザ上では繋がりました。

みんなの回答

回答No.2

まずサーバ側のルータをチェックしましょう。まさか裸で繋がっていることはないと思います。 基本的にIISはPASSIVEのポート制御が出来ないので、普通の安いルータだと全開放(DMZ)でない駄目なことが多い。 手動で適当なポート空けても、必ずしもそのポートをつかうと限らないので、以前できていたのはたまたま運が良かったのかも。 クライアントとしては、ウィルスプログラムをチェックしましょう。 LIST表示などの動きをウィルスと思ってブロックしてしまうことがあります。

masa1118
質問者

お礼

返信が遅くなり申し訳ありません。 ウィルスプログラムはチェックしてみましたが、特に設定上問題はなさそうでした。 一応、一度アンインストール後にやってみましたが繋がりませんでした。 他にもいろいろ設定は見直して見ます。 ありがとうございました。

  • vaio09
  • ベストアンサー率37% (756/2018)
回答No.1

ユーザtestあるいはルートフォルダのアクセス権限の設定はお済みでしょうか。 最近設定を変更したということはありませんか?(ADを設定してしまったな ど) その他の挙動についても確認が必要です。 特定のユーザやホストからの接続だけがNGなのでしょうか。 サーバ自身でアクセスする場合は大丈夫でしょうか。 あてずっぽうで「get ファイル名」や「cd フォルダ名」とやってみて、どの ようになりますか。 もしくは、参考URLのような権限設定について、何か心当たりはありませんか。

参考URL:
http://www.atmarkit.co.jp/fwin2k/win2ktips/586ftpisolate/ftpisolate.html
masa1118
質問者

お礼

アクセス権限については、一切手をつけていないので そこではないと思いますが、ユーザーについては 特定のユーザだけではなく、すべてのユーザーがNGです。 サーバー自身でアクセスする分には問題ありません。 コマンド入力と、参考URLについては時間があるときにじっくりみて また回答したいと思います。 ありがとうございました。

関連するQ&A

  • FTP (No.1)

    Linux初心者です、はじめての質問よろしくお願いします。 ホームページを作りましたが、プロバイダーのサーバにFTPが出来なくて、困っています。 ネットワークの構成: Win Me-----Red Hat 7.2------ Biglobe (厳密に言うとサーバのLinuxからは出来ますが、クライアントのWindowsから出来ません) FFFTPを使っています。エラーメッセージは以下の通りです: ホストwww5d.biglobe.ne.jpを探しています。 ホストwww5d.biglobe.ne.jp(202.247.55.36(21))に接続しています。 接続しました。 220 ftp server ready >USER ******** 331 Password required for ********. >PASS [xxxxxx] 230 Guest access granted for ********. >XPWD 257 "/" is current directory. >TYPE A 200 Type set to A. >PASV 227 Entering Passive Mode (202,247,55,36,234,48). ダウンロードのためにホスト 202.247.55.36(59952)に接続しています。 接続できません。 ファイル一覧の取得を中止しました。 ファイル一覧の取得に失敗しました。 ********はユーザ名です

  • FFFTPでエラーがでます

    FFFTPでwavファイルを送ろうとすると426 Connection closed; transfer aborted.というエラーメッセージがでます。どうしたらいいのでしょうか??

  • RedHat7.1 でFTP接続ができません

    サーバ RedHat7.1の環境でproftpdを導入して、 xinetdのインストールとともにインストールをおこない、 両方実行させてWindows2000のクライアント(ソフトffftp)はから みたのですが、つながりません。 windowsで接続したときには次のエラーが出ます。 --- ホスト XXX.XXX.XXX.XXX (21) に接続しています. 接続しました. 接続できません. --- Linuxから自己接続するとこのようなエラーが出ます。 connected to XXX.XXX.XXX.XXX 421 service not available,remote server has closed connection 同じ症状がないかFAQで見てみたのですが、要領を得ませんでした。 考え付いた限りなんでもいいのでFTP接続できるようにする 方法を教えてください。よろしくお願いします。

  • FTPソフトで接続できません。

    FTPソフトで接続できません。 現在、Ubuntu上にProFTPDをインストールしました。 それで動作確認の為、TeraTermでUbuntuに接続してFTPコマンドを実行してみました。 ---------------------------------------------------------------------------------------------------- ftp ftp> open (to) localhost Connected to localhost. 220 ProFTPD 1.3.5b Server (ホスト名) [127.0.0.1] Name (localhost:xxxxx): xxxxx 331 xxxxx のパスワードを入力しください Password: 230 xxxxx がログインしました Remote system type is UNIX. Using binary mode to transfer files. ftp> pwd 257 カレントディレクトリは "/" です ftp> close 221 さようなら. ftp> exit ---------------------------------------------------------------------------------------------------- 接続できたのでFileZillaで接続できるかを確認したらエラーが発生してしまいました。 ---------------------------------------------------------------------------------------------------- 状態: x.x.x.x:21 に接続中... 状態: 接続を確立しました, ウェルカム メッセージを待っています... 状態: ログインしました。 状態: ディレクトリ一覧を取得中... コマンド: PWD レスポンス: 257 カレントディレクトリは "/" です コマンド: TYPE I レスポンス: 200 転送タイプを I にセットしました コマンド: PASV レスポンス: 227 Entering Passive Mode (x.x.x.x,172,45). コマンド: LIST エラー: Connection timed out after 20 seconds of inactivity エラー: ディレクトリ一覧表示の取り出しに失敗しました 状態: サーバから切断されました 状態: x.x.x.x:21 に接続中... 状態: 接続を確立しました, ウェルカム メッセージを待っています... 状態: ログインしました。 状態: ディレクトリ一覧を取得中... コマンド: PWD レスポンス: 257 カレントディレクトリは "/" です コマンド: TYPE I レスポンス: 200 転送タイプを I にセットしました コマンド: PASV レスポンス: 227 Entering Passive Mode (x.x.x.x,161,177). コマンド: LIST エラー: Connection timed out after 20 seconds of inactivity エラー: ディレクトリ一覧表示の取り出しに失敗しました ---------------------------------------------------------------------------------------------------- ProFTPDのインストールと設定は下記のURLを参考しました。 https://www.server-world.info/query?os=Ubuntu_17.04&p=ftp&f=2 環境は以下の通りです。 Ubuntu 17.04 ProFTPD Version 1.3.5b Windows7 FileZilla Client 3.26.1 ネットで調べてもエラーを解消する事ができませんでした。 どうか、皆さんのお知恵を拝借したいと思い、投稿しました。 宜しくお願いします。

  • 【Vista】FTPがつながらない【セキュリティ OS サーバ】 

    FTPツールでの接続ができなくて困っています。 1 現在の環境は OS:Windows Vista Home Premium HP作成ソフト:Dreamweaver FTPソフト:FFFTP 2 症状および対応状況 特定のサーバーのみ接続できません。 別のサーバーには接続できます。 別のFTPソフトでも接続できません。 アンチウィルスソフトを無効にしても接続できません。 Windowsファイアーウォールは無効になっています。 OSがXPのPCからは問題なく接続できます。 サーバー名、アカウント、パスワード、ポート番号に問題はありません。 パッシブモードにチェックを入れてみましたが接続できません。 FTPを見ると、接続しようとして送信はしているようです。 しかし、 「227 Entering Passive Mode (202,61,22,123,12,164). ダウンロードのためにホスト 202.61.22.123 (3236) に接続しています.」 「ファイル一覧の取得を中止しました.ファイル一覧の取得に失敗しました.」 というエラーがでます。 OSのセキュリティの問題かと思いまして、次のことを実行しました。(ポートの開放) http://www.atmarkit.co.jp/fwin2k/win2ktips/892vistafwout/vistafwout.html いろいろ調べてみましたが、どれを試してみても解決できません。 解決方法があれば教えてください。 よろしくお願いいたします。 227 Entering Passive Mode (202,61,22,123,12,137). ダウンロードのためにホスト 202.61.22.123 (3209) に接続しています.

  • ProFTPDがタイムアウト

    現在VineLinux3.2を使って知人にサーバを貸しているのですが、先日FTPでファイルのアップロードが出来ないと言われました。ProFTPDのバージョンは1.2.10です。 ローカルからの接続時は問題ありませんが、外部から接続するとタイムアウトしてしまいます どのような原因が考えられるのでしょうか? 以下FFFTPのログです 331 Password required for ****** >PASS [xxxxxx] 230 User ****** logged in. >>CD C:\ >XPWD 257 "/" is current directory. >TYPE A 200 Type set to A >PASV 227 Entering Passive Mode (*). ダウンロードのためにホスト * (59530) に接続しています. 接続しました. >LIST 150 Opening ASCII mode data connection for file list 226 Transfer complete. ファイル一覧の取得は正常終了しました. (41507 Bytes) >TYPE I 200 Type set to I >PASV 227 Entering Passive Mode (*). アップロードのためにホスト *(57517) に接続しています. 接続しました. >STOR /*.jpg 150 Opening BINARY mode data connection for /*.jpg 受信はタイムアウトで失敗しました. 接続が切断されました. アップロードを中止しました. (1 Sec. 12709 B/S).

  • FTPエラー

    GoLive5.0を使ってH.Pを作っていますが、急にアップロードができなくなりました。 接続すると「FTPエラー227 Entering Passive Mo 」とでます。これはどのように解決したらいいですか? 一応、パッシブモードは使用にしてあります。 使用OSは9.2 サーバーはinfoseek

  • ftpプロトコル

    javaで、ftpクライアントを作成しようかと考えているのですが、Passive Mode のところがよくわかりません。 >PASV を実行すると 227 Entering Passive Mode (xxx,xxx,xxx,xxx,xxx,xxx). が帰ってきます。最初の4つがアドレスで、次の二つがポート番号? どなたかご教示おねがいします。

    • ベストアンサー
    • Java
  • FTPサーバ(IIS)のファイルをwgetで取得することができません。

    FTPサーバ(IIS)のファイルをwgetで取得することができません。 ※IISの既定のFTPサイト(通常C:\Inetpub\ftproot)直下にftpuser1 というフォルダを作成しておくと、このFTPサイトに ftpuser1でログオンした際、 カレント・フォルダが「/ftpuser1」となります。 1.DOS窓から次のコマンドを入力します。 d:\wget\wget.exe ftp://○.○.○.○/ftpuser1/test.txt --debug --append-output=d:\wget\log.txt --tries=3 --wait=60 --directory-prefix=d:\wget\test --ftp-user=ftpuser1 --ftp-password=ftpuser1 2.失敗したのでログを確認します。 「ftp://○.○.○.○/ftpuser1/」にあるファイルを取得したいのですが、 「ftp://○.○.○.○/ftpuser1/ftpuser1/」を参照しに行ってました。 ↓ログ Logging in as ftpuser1 ... 220 Microsoft FTP Service --> USER ftpuser1 331 Password required for ftpuser1. --> PASS ftpuser1 230 User ftpuser1 logged in. Logged in! ==> SYST ... --> SYST 215 Windows_NT done. ==> PWD ... --> PWD 257 "/ftpuser1" is current directory. done. ==> TYPE I ... --> TYPE I 200 Type set to I. done. changing working directory Prepended initial PWD to relative path: pwd: '/ftpuser1' old: 'ftpuser1' new: '/ftpuser1/ftpuser1' ==> CWD /ftpuser1/ftpuser1 ... --> CWD /ftpuser1/ftpuser1 550 /ftpuser1/ftpuser1: The system cannot find the file specified. No such directory `ftpuser1'. Closed fd 908 ちなみにフォルダ「ftp://○.○.○.○/ftpuser1/ftpuser1/」を作成したところ、 ファイルは取得できました。 なぜ「ftp://○.○.○.○/ftpuser1/ftpuser1/」を参照しに行くのか分かりません。 原因等分かりましたらご教授お願いします。 環境 ・接続先FTPサーバ  Windows Server 2003 R2  IIS 6.0 ・接続元  Windows 2000  wget 1.11.4

  • wu-ftpに接続できない

    RedHat LinuxAS2.1にFTPサーバソフト(wu-fpdV2.6.1R20)をインストールしました。 さっそく使ってみたところ、リモート端末(WindowsXP Pro)からコマンドプロンプトでftp接続しようとすると次のようなエラーメッセージが表示され、接続できません。 ----------------------------------- C:\Documents and Settings\xxxx>ftp ftp>open 192.168.1.10(ftpサーバ) Connected to 192.168.1.10. Connection closed by remote host. ftp> ----------------------------------- FFFTP(v1.92)だと接続できました。 どうしてでしょうか?wu-ftpdのバグでしょうか?